Students awarded for project designs

Each year, Northern Kane County Education for Employment in partnership with DLA Architects Ltd., provides an opportunity for students to design a project that could be built in the community.

This year the students competed in designing an "Art and Coffee Center." Upon completion, the students presented their design to a panel of architects and project managers who select the winning entries. Winners include:

• Streamwood High School

Wired: Coffee and Art. First place, Korby Rome and Ryan Garlish.

Fuel, Coffee and Art, fourth place, Ryan Kulesza and Chris Coletta.

• Larkin High School

Mocha Lisa, second place, Matt Lind.

Felix, fifth place, Nick Miller.
